Understanding Magnesium Oxide and Its Transportation Challenges

Magnesium oxide (MgO), also known as magnesia, is a white, odorless powder with high chemical reactivity and a high melting point. Its applications span across industries, including construction, pharmaceuticals, and chemical manufacturing. Due to its fine particle size and potential for dust generation, transporting magnesium oxide requires specialized methods to prevent contamination, loss, and safety hazards. The choice of transportation method depends on factors such as the quantity, destination, and end-use of the product. Below are some common approaches used by HeadPowder and other industry players.

1. Bulk Piping and Conveying Systems
One of the most common methods for magnesium oxide transportation is through bulk piping and conveying systems. This approach involves using pipelines, often made of stainless steel or other corrosion-resistant materials, to move the powder from the production facility to storage or processing sites. HeadPowder utilizes advanced pneumatic conveying systems, which use compressed air to transport magnesium oxide in a sealed environment. This method minimizes dust exposure, ensures consistent flow rates, and reduces the risk of product degradation. The system typically includes components such as hoppers, rotary valves, and flexible hoses, which are designed to handle the abrasive nature of magnesium oxide particles. For larger-scale operations, the company may employ positive displacement blowers or rotary lobe pumps to maintain steady pressure and flow. This method is particularly effective for continuous production lines, where a steady supply of magnesium oxide is required for manufacturing processes.

3. Specialized Equipment for Handling and Transport
In some cases, specialized equipment is required to handle and transport magnesium oxide, especially when dealing with high volumes or challenging environments. HeadPowder utilizes equipment such as screw conveyors, bucket elevators, and pneumatic transport systems to move magnesium oxide efficiently. Screw conveyors are used for horizontal or slight incline transport, where the powder is moved through a rotating screw within a tube. This method is effective for short distances and can handle large quantities of magnesium oxide. Bucket elevators, on the other hand, are used for vertical transport, lifting the powder from lower to higher levels. These systems are often combined with pneumatic conveying to create a complete transport solution.
